Overview
History:-
The Museum of London was established in the year 1976 at London wall, UK. The
director was this Museum is Sharon Ament. It is the largest urban history collection in the world
and it documents the history of UK's capital city that is from prehistoric to modern times. It is
having about six million objects(Whitehead and et.al., 2016). In the year 2015, London Museum
announces that they are going with a plan to move from Barbican site to Smithfield market and it
will take about £70 million and will be completed till 2021. The associate architects that adopted
an innovative approach to design this museum were Philip Powell and Hidalgo Moya. Museum
is having artefacts, pictures, models and many other objects that made this a chronological
gallery. The biggest investment for the museum was in the year 2010 where it was redeveloped
with £20 million and was redesigned By Wilkinson Eyre who was a London based architect.
Organisational structures:-
Museum of London is having Governors that are appointed by GLA and city of London
Corporation according to the Museum of London Act 1965 and also with the respective guidance
issued by commissioner for public appointments. These governors are appointed for four years
and they appoint the chairman among themselves. Museum of London is having its major
responsibility to manage the Museum of London and for the same Board of directors sets
different strategies and objectives. There are four board committees that are:- Audit and Risk
management Committee, Finance and General purposes' committee, Trusts and Acquisitions
committee and also Remuneration committee(Nielsen, 2017).

Objectives and trends
Objectives:-
There are different objectives that Museum of London set in order to govern the Museum
in an effective manner. These Objectives help the Museum to achieve its respected goals with
effectiveness. These Objectives are as following:-
Preserve, care and add to the collected objectives
To ensure that the objects that are exhibited to the public and if any person requires it for
research work, allow them to inspect the same.
To promote and appreciate historic culture and society of London by means of collecting
the related objects. Take necessary actions in order to fulfill objectives of Museum that are written in
legislation.
Current consumer trend:-
There are different consumer trends that the Museum of London is following:- Visitor trends:- The vibrant culture of London is a powerful enticement for the present
customers and is giving competition to other cultural attractions. They are doing things differently:- Museum of London is doing every thing differently
with transition to new Museum and setting trends with respect to technology, education
and also with respect to expectation of the visitors(Scott, 2016). Improving Environment:- Museum of London is also setting trends for the customers by
playing an important part in making awareness with respect to London's environment and
reducing its consumption in order to tackle with air pollution.
London as cultural capital:- Museum is influencing high profile London's strategies and
they participate in initiatives like Culture Mile and celebrates cultural activities across the
capital as London is the known world city of culture.
